At this moment, Lu Xuan had already become the focus of all the disciples' attention. Such a strong result was right in front of them. They could not be dissatisfied.
The people of the Saber Sect had already laid down their flags and stopped their drums. Zheng Gang, whom they were so proud of, had already been ruthlessly trampled under Lu Xuan's feet. He no longer had any reason to be arrogant. The provocative words that Zheng Gang had said to the Sword Sect now seemed like a huge joke. Lu Xuan had used his results to ruthlessly slap Zheng Gang and the people of the Sword Sect in the face.
Even Elder Jin, who was the Vice Sect Leader of the Wind Sword School, could not remain calm at this moment. The record that the Wind Sword School had maintained for so many years had actually been broken just like that?
In terms of strength, Lu Xuan's current strength was nothing in Elder Jin's eyes. Even if Lu Xuan had obtained first place in the new disciple test and directly entered the overall ranking, it would only increase his interest a little.
This was because no matter how strong he was, he was only among the inner sect disciples. Above the inner sect disciples were the core disciples. Among the core disciples, of the same age, there were many whose cultivation was higher than Lu Xuan's. Take Xia Chenxi for example. She was younger than Lu Xuan, but her cultivation had already reached the sixth-tier of the Body Refinement Realm.
What truly shocked Elder Jin was that Lu Xuan had entered the overall ranking with the strength of the fifth-tier of the Body Refinement Realm. In the Sword Forest, he had killed a seventh-tier of the Body Refinement Realm martial artist. This kind of battle talent was simply amazing!
On the path of cultivation, cultivation talent was indeed important. This was because it determined a martial artist's cultivation speed, as well as the highest realm they could reach. For the majority of martial artists, cultivation realm was the guarantee of their strength.
But just as important as cultivation talent was battle talent. This was because for some geniuses, cultivation realm did not mean everything. It did not mean anything. How high one's cultivation realm was depended on what kind of strength one was able to display.
If it was a battle, the other party wouldn't take the initiative to admit defeat just because one's cultivation level was higher than theirs. In the end, what decided everything was still combat strength.
Right now, Lu Xuan was only at the fifth rank of the Body Refinement Realm, yet he was able to kill a martial artist at the seventh rank of the Body Refinement Realm. This kind of battle talent really made people look at him in a new light. Wait until his realm increases, then his battle strength will definitely become more and more powerful. What the Wind Sword School needed was not a martial artist with a strong realm, but a martial artist with a strong battle strength! Only in this way could they protect the Wind Sword School.
Elder Jin's mind raced when he saw Lu Xuan's name. He had already made up his mind that he would pay close attention to this disciple named Lu Xuan. If it was possible, he would make an exception and accept him as a core disciple.
The resources that a core disciple enjoyed far exceeded that of an inner sect disciple. If he could obtain a large amount of resources, then Lu Xuan's realm would increase even faster. At that time, even if his realm was lower than the others, his battle strength would far surpass martial artists of the same level. In terms of strength, he would definitely not be inferior to the other core disciples.
While everyone was discussing about Lu Xuan, in the sword forest, Lu Xuan was already at a very critical juncture.
Previously, the reason why he was able to kill the martial artist at the seventh rank of the Body Refinement Realm in one move was because of the powerful killing power of the eighth form of the Lightning Light Sword Art. On the other hand, it was because he took advantage of the fact that these martial artists at the seventh rank of the Body Refinement Realm were not prepared at all.
But now, when these martial artists reacted, Lu Xuan's situation instantly became dangerous.
Three martial artists at the seventh rank of the Body Refinement Realm attacked at the same time. How powerful was their power? Wave after wave of extremely powerful attacks continuously attacked Lu Xuan. Every attack contained a powerful Yuan Power. Just the power of the attacks alone was enough to make Lu Xuan shrink back. He did not dare to face them head-on. Otherwise, even if he did not die, he would definitely be seriously injured.
Now, Lu Xuan finally experienced the difference between realms. The fifth rank of the Body Refinement Realm and the seventh rank of the Body Refinement Realm were two whole small realms apart. The Yuan Power that both parties possessed was simply not on the same order of magnitude.
With the three martial artists closing in step by step, Lu Xuan could only continuously retreat. Wave after wave of attacks brushed past Lu Xuan's body. It was extremely thrilling. If not for the fact that Lu Xuan's sword intent had already reached the entry level and he had a strong intuition for weaknesses, he would have long been eliminated.
The jade tablet was already tightly grasped in Lu Xuan's left hand, ready to be crushed at any time. At this moment, the jade tablet was covered in sweat. It had already been soaked by the sweat that had emerged from Lu Xuan's palm. If things were not going well, he would not be so foolish as to risk serious injuries and continue to persist.
However, he had not reached his limit yet. This was because his most powerful killing move had yet to be unleashed. Naturally, he would not give up just like that. Even if it was very difficult for him to endure, he still persisted with all his might, searching for that sliver of an opportunity to attack.
"If only I had a movement technique right now. As long as I could find a sliver of an opportunity to attack, I would definitely be able to reverse the situation!" Lu Xuan secretly said in his heart.
The three opponents were all faster than him. Wanting to find an opportunity to attack was too difficult. Especially when the three of them were attacking together. Even if there was a sliver of an opportunity, it would be quickly covered by the other two. Lu Xuan simply did not have enough time to act.
If he had a movement technique, then Lu Xuan could completely use it to create that split second of an advantageous situation, giving himself a chance to break out of the situation.
But unfortunately, Lu Xuan could only think about it. Not to mention that he did not have a movement technique, even if he did, there was no time for him to learn it. If he wanted to break out of the situation, he would still have to rely on himself.
"Why hasn't Lu Xuan come out after so long? His points haven't increased, could it be that something happened? "A disciple outside the arena said in a low voice.
"A fifth rank Body Refinement cultivator against a seventh rank Body Refinement cultivator, this is not a joke. Could it be that Lu Xuan played with fire and died inside?"
"Impossible! On the Ranking Stone Tablet, his name is still lit, which means that he is still fighting. Perhaps he is entangled with the enemy, looking for an opportunity to win. "
Hearing the discussions of the disciples, the originally gloomy Zheng Gang couldn't help but feel a trace of anticipation.
Lu Xuan seemed to be an extremely prideful person with a single glance. If he were to fall in the Sword Forest while fighting with all his might against an enemy at the 7th level of the Body Refinement Realm for the sake of obtaining an unprecedented good result, then that would be fun!
If that was the case, he would still be this year's first place. Even if Lu Xuan didn't die, if he ended up with a heavy injury that would affect his future path of cultivation, then that would also be extremely good.
Thinking of this, Zheng Gang suddenly had a glimmer of hope. His face revealed an extremely evil smile, and in his heart, he silently prayed that Lu Xuan would best die inside.
The people that Lu Xuan was most worried about were undoubtedly the people of the Sword Sect, especially Xia Ye, Lin Xinyi, Elder Cheng, and the others. Some of them had close relationships with Lu Xuan, and some of them hoped that Lu Xuan would revive the Sword Sect.
